Adrenal gland surgery, also known as adrenalectomy, is a surgical procedure aimed at the removal of one or both adrenal glands, which are small, triangular-shaped glands located on top of each kidney. These glands play a crucial role in the production of hormones such as cortisol, aldosterone, and adrenaline, which are vital for various bodily functions including metabolism, blood pressure regulation, and stress response. Indications for adrenal gland surgery typically include adrenal tumors, which can be benign adenomas or malignant tumors, hyperaldosteronism, Cushing's syndrome, and pheochromocytomas, a type of hormone-secreting tumor. The surgical approach can vary depending on the specific condition being treated, the size of the tumor, and the overall health of the patient. Techniques may include open surgery, where a larger incision is made, or minimally invasive laparoscopic surgery, which involves smaller incisions and the use of a camera to guide the procedure. The choice between these methods often depends on the tumor's size and location, as well as the surgeon's expertise. Prior to surgery, patients undergo a thorough evaluation, which may include imaging studies such as CT scans or MRIs to assess the adrenal glands and determine the extent of disease. Anesthesia is administered, and the patient is closely monitored throughout the procedure. Following the removal of the adrenal gland, the remaining gland compensates for the loss of hormonal production; however, in cases where both glands are removed or if there's significant damage to the remaining gland, patients may require lifelong hormone replacement therapy to manage deficiencies. Postoperative care is essential and may involve monitoring for complications such as bleeding, infection, or adrenal crisis, a potentially life-threatening condition resulting from inadequate hormone levels. Patients are typically advised to restrict physical activity during initial recovery and to follow a specific diet to aid healing. Long-term follow-up is crucial for assessing hormonal levels and ensuring that any underlying conditions are managed properly. Overall, adrenal gland surgery can significantly improve the quality of life for patients suffering from hormonally active tumors, providing symptomatic relief and reducing the risks associated with excess hormone production. The success of the surgery depends on various factors, including the type of tumor, the patient's overall health, and how well they adhere to postoperative instructions, thereby highlighting the importance of a comprehensive treatment plan and continued surveillance after surgery. In skilled hands, adrenal gland surgery is often highly effective, yielding positive outcomes and enhancing patients' health and well-being.
